報(bào)告題目:Propagation Dynamics for Competition Systems with Nonlocal Dispersal in Shifting Environments
報(bào)告人:王佳兵
報(bào)告時(shí)間:2022年7月12日15:50-17:30
報(bào)告地點(diǎn):數(shù)學(xué)與統(tǒng)計(jì)學(xué)院3304教室
報(bào)告摘要:Heterogeneous shifting environment has a solid background from climate change, pathogen spread in host, genetic shift and multi-stage invasion. In this talk, I first introduce some relations between local (random) and nonlocal dispersal problems as well as the propagation phenomena, and then report our recent results on the asymptotic propagations and multi-type forced wave solutions for nonlocal dispersal equations including the Logistic model and Lotka-Volterra competition system in heterogeneous shifting environments.
